- The distance between Miyakojima, Japan and Sunnyside, Wa, Usa is approximately 9,765 km or 6,068 mi.
- To reach Miyakojima in this distance one would set out from Sunnyside, Wa bearing 304.4°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Miyakojima bearing 219.2° or SW .
- Miyakojima has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Sunnyside, Wa has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k).
- The annual average temperature is 11.8 °C (21.2°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.1 °C (20°F) less in Miyakojima.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1863.3 mm (73.4 in) more which is equivalent to 1863.3 l/m² (45.73 US gal/ft²) or 18,633,000 l/ha (1,991,991 US gal/ac) more. About 12 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.1° higher in Miyakojima than in Sunnyside, Wa.
